我已经花费了几个小时来寻找一个“定义性”的解决方案,但是无法确定问题的本质,所以希望有人能指点我正确的方向。 我正在尝试为远程机器上的数据库(一个MDF文件DB)创建脚本,并使用它在本地创建相同的数据库。我在两台机器上都安装了Visual Studio 2010,因此使用了Database ...
我正在从 SQL Server 2005 升级到 2008。 我已将所需的数据库分离,但在文件系统中找不到它。 一个默认安装的 SQL Server 2005 数据库存储在哪里?
当附加到SQLEXPRESS时,MDF文件访问是否是线程安全的? 我在我的WPF客户端应用程序中部署了一个本地MDF文件。我正在使用MDF文件来保存一些特定于客户端的设置。可能会有许多线程同时选择和更新相同的行,从而通过SQL连接提供程序同时访问文件。 现在,我的问题是是否可以像处理远程S...
我遇到了一个问题,同时也学到了一些东西... 我从现有的服务器数据库创建了一个DBML。 从DBML中,我想创建本地数据库(即.mdf文件)。我使用DataContext.CreateDatabase("C:\xxxx.mdf")创建了数据库。 然后我决定手动删除它(这显然是个坏习惯),...
假设使用的是大量数据库的SQL Server 2005 / 2008。有没有什么方法可以快速告诉我们,特定的.mdf文件是否被连接到某个数据库中?随着时间的推移,我们已经删除了一些数据库,并希望清理一些滞留的.mdf文件以释放服务器上的空间。目前我所知道的唯一方法是在Management St...
在Visual Studio 2010中,有没有一种一键打开当前编辑项目的App_Data文件夹中的mdf文件,并使用SQL Server Management Studio 2008 R2打开的方法? 更新: 我还在寻找相反的方法,即我想要执行一个生成的SQL脚本到位于本地App_Dat...